[0001] This utility model relates to the field of fixing device technology, specifically a fixing device for planting Dendrobium nobile on fruit trees. Background Technology
[0002] Planting Dendrobium nobile on fruit trees is an innovative cultivation method. This method combines the growth characteristics of both fruit trees and Dendrobium nobile, utilizing the resources of the fruit trees while providing a favorable growing environment for the Dendrobium nobile, achieving a symbiotic relationship between the two. This method not only improves land utilization but also increases the economic income of fruit farmers, showing broad application prospects. This planting method requires the Dendrobium nobile to be connected and secured to the trees using fixing devices.
[0003] The current fixing device is not convenient for securing trees of different thicknesses, and it is also inconvenient to support the Dendrobium orchids during planting, which may cause them to fall over. Therefore, improvements are needed. Utility Model Content

[0021] Please see Figure 1 , Figure 2 A fixing device for planting Dendrobium nobile on fruit trees includes two hinged support rings 1. One support ring 1 has a hinge seat 2 hinged inside, and the other support ring 1 has a hinge block 3 hinged inside. The hinge block 3 contacts the hinge seat 2. A fixing seat 4 is fixedly connected to the outside of the support ring 1. A support sleeve 5 is fixedly connected to the top of the fixing seat 4. A fixing ring 6 is fixedly connected to the outside of the support sleeve 5. A support rod 7 is slidably sleeved inside the support sleeve 5. A connecting ring 10 is fixedly connected to the outside of the support rod 7. A fixing mechanism 8 is provided on the hinge seat 2, and an adjustment mechanism 9 is provided on the support rod 7.
[0022] Please see Figure 1 , Figure 2 , Figure 3The fixing mechanism 8 includes a groove 81. A groove 81 is formed inside the support sleeve 5, and a ball bearing 82 is movably fitted inside the groove 81. There are multiple grooves 81, evenly distributed inside the support sleeve 5. By designing multiple grooves 81, the ball bearing 82 can roll into different positions within the grooves 81. A slide block 83 is movably fitted outside the ball bearing 82, slidingly connected to the support sleeve 5 and fixedly connected to the support rod 7. A slider 84 is movably fitted outside the ball bearing 82, slidingly connected to the slide block 83. A first spring 85 is fixedly connected to the outside of the slider 84, and the other end of the first spring 85 is fixedly connected to another slider 84. A guide block 86 is fixedly connected to the top of the slider 84, slidingly connected to the slide block 83. The fixing mechanism 8 facilitates the fixing and use of the device.
[0023] Please see Figure 1 , Figure 4 , Figure 5 The adjusting mechanism 9 includes a slanted groove 91. A slanted groove 91 is formed inside the hinge seat 2. A slanted block 92 is slidably connected inside the slanted groove 91. There are multiple slanted grooves 91, evenly distributed inside the hinge seat 2. By designing multiple slanted grooves 91, the slanted block 92 can slide into the slanted grooves 91 at different positions. A plug rod 93 is slidably sleeved on the outside of the slanted block 92. The plug rod 93 is slidably connected to the hinge seat 2 and fixedly connected to the hinge block 3. The slanted block 92 has a sliding groove inside. A guide rod 94 is connected to the movable sleeve, and the guide rod 94 is fixedly connected to the insertion rod 93. A second spring 95 is provided on the outside of the guide rod 94. One end of the second spring 95 is fixedly connected to the inclined block 92, and the other end of the second spring 95 is fixedly connected to the insertion rod 93. By designing the second spring 95, the force of the second spring 95 can be applied to the inclined block 92. A locking block 96 is fixedly connected to the outside of the insertion rod 93. The locking block 96 is engaged with the hinge seat 2. By designing the adjustment mechanism 9, the height of the connecting ring 10 can be easily adjusted.
[0024] The specific implementation process of this utility model is as follows: When it is necessary to fix the device, first put the two support rings 1 on the outside of the tree respectively, then pull the hinge block 3. The hinge block 3 drives the insertion rod 93 to move and insert the insertion rod 93 into the hinge seat 2. Then the insertion rod 93 will drive the inclined block 92 to move. The inclined block 92 will be squeezed into the insertion rod 93 and slide. The insertion rod 93 will slide along the guide rod 94 and squeeze the second spring 95. As the insertion rod 93 moves, under the elastic action of the second spring 95, it will give the inclined block 92 an outward push force, which can push the inclined block 92 into the inclined groove 91. At the same time, the locking block 96 on the outside of the insertion rod 93 will be locked into the hinge seat 2. At this time, the hinge seat 2 and the hinge block 3 can be connected and fixed. The fixing is convenient. And by inserting the inclined block 92 into the inclined groove 91 at different positions, the opening and closing size of the support ring 1 can be adjusted and fixed, which is convenient to adapt to the fixing of trees of different thicknesses.
[0025] The fixing ring 6 and connecting ring 10 provide support during Dendrobium planting, preventing the plants from falling over and affecting their use. When the height of the connecting ring 10 needs to be adjusted, simply pull it. The connecting ring 10 will move the support rod 7, which in turn moves the slide block 83. The slide block 83 will then move the ball bearing 82, which will roll along the arc surface of the groove 81. The ball bearing 82 will be squeezed into the slide block 83, causing the slider 84 and guide block 86 to move. The slider 84 will compress the first spring 85, separating the ball bearing 82 from the groove 81. As the support rod 7 and slide block 83 move vertically, the spring force of the first spring 85 will push the slider 84 back to its original position, pushing the ball bearing 82 into the groove 81 at another location. This allows the position of the support rod 7 to be adjusted and fixed, making the height of the connecting ring 10 adjustable to accommodate Dendrobium plants at different heights and improving the effectiveness of the device.
